In Turriff, discover a bustling market town known for the famous Turra Show and its proud farming heritage. Nearby, Fyvie enchants with its fairytale castle and tranquil loch, while Oldmeldrum tempts whisky lovers with tours and tastings at Glen Garioch, one of Scotland’s oldest distilleries. The lively town of Ellon sits on the banks of the River Ythan, home to scenic riverside walks and a thriving food and drink scene. Further north, Mintlaw is home to the beautiful Aden Country Park, while Maud offers a glimpse into the region’s railway past along the popular Formartine and Buchan Way. Whether you’re exploring castles, countryside or cosy cafés, this corner of Aberdeenshire captures the essence of Scotland’s rural heartland.

- Are there castles in Formartine & Buchan?
Yes, highlights include Fyvie Castle and Delgatie Castle, along with several historic estates and heritage sites.
- Can you walk or cycle in Formartine & Buchan?
Yes, there are many walking and cycling routes, including the Formartine & Buchan Way and trails through countryside, river valleys and country parks.
